Output 3c9660ca4da02bb938c82a54969af0281282c2d3a694d9c4ecc57b04e36e59de:1

value
27903464
script pubkey
OP_0 OP_PUSHBYTES_20 91bb653e06f53d94b6875efd296366f321d46d9a
address
ltc1qjxak20sx757efd58tm7jjcmx7vsagmv6qwe942
transaction
3c9660ca4da02bb938c82a54969af0281282c2d3a694d9c4ecc57b04e36e59de
spent
true